
The SCRT™ Workshop faculty have years of equine affiliated experience such as riding, teaching, competing, and judging, English and Western, among them. Each instructor brings a special group of interests and talents providing students a rich diversity of information and perspectives. Other qualified faculty are added for special classes such as driving and farriery.
 Mary-Charlotte (Chardy) Shealy, R.N., Ph.D., Director
Chardy specializes in working with novice adult riders, and instructors, consulting on rider issues, teaching physical conditioning of the rider and horse and equine management. Author of Practical Horse Management, and other published works, Chardy breeds and raises registered horses especially for the EEC programs. She attained Centered Riding® Instructor II. Her Ph.D. is in Health Communications.

Barbara Jennifer Joyce, B.A., Assistant Director
Assistant Director of the SCRT Workshops, Barbara is a graduate of Lake Erie College (Equine Studies and English), and took some of her equestrian training in England.
A successful trainer, coach and competitor, Barbara and her students have accumulated innumerable winnings, mostly dressage and hunters. A popular instructor with a large clientele of all ages, Barbara has attained Centered Riding Instructor II. Be sure to visit Barbara's website.

Shanna Nelson, Trainer and Administrative Assistant
Majoring in Biology with a Pre-Veterinary emphasis at Drury University, Shanna works at Brindabella Farms schooling and conditioning green horses and steady SCRT mounts alike. She has extensive experience showing, training, and marketing horses.
